TORO 2-Cycle Servicing the Air Cleaner
Normally, clean the air cleaner foam element after
every
25
operating hours. More frequent cleaning is
required when the mower is operated
in
dusty or dirty
conditions.
CAUTION !
Pull
wire
off
spark plug before perf-
orming adjustments or maintenance.
1. Stop the engine and pull the wire
off
the spark
2.
Lift
tabs at top of air cleaner cover and pivot the
cover down. Clean the cover thoroughly.
3.
If
the outside of the foam element is dirty, remove
it
from the air cleaner body. See Figure 13. Clean
thoroughly.
Plug.
Figure 13
WASH
the foam element
in
a solution of liquid
soap and warm water. Squeeze to remove
dirt,
but do not twist because the foam may tear.
DRY
by wrapping
in
a clean rag. Squeeze the
rag and the foam element to dry.
SATURATE the element with
25
ml.
(5
teaspoons)
of SAE 30 or 1OW30 engine oil. Squeeze the
element to remove excess oil and to distribute
the oil thoroughly.
A
damp element is desirable.
4.
Install foam element and air cleaner cover.
IMPORTANT:
Do not operate the engine without
an air cleaner element because extreme engine
wear and damage will likely result.
TORO 2-Cycle Replacing the Spark Plug
Use an
NGK
BPMR4A spark plug or equivalent.
Correct air gap is 0.81 mm
(0.032”)
Remove the plug
after every
25
operating hours and check
its
condition.
1.
Stop the engine and pull the wire
off
the spark
plug. See Figure 13.
2.
Clean around spark
plug
and
remove plug from
cylinder head.
IMPORTANT
Replace
a
cracked, fouled or dirty
spark plug.
Do
not sand blast, scrape or clean
electrodes because engine damage could result
from grit entering the cylinder.
3. Set air gap at 0.81 mm
(0,032”)
as
shown
in
Figure
14.
Install correctly gapped spark plug
and
gasket seal. Tighten plug firmly.
TORO 2-Cycle Draining Gasoline
1. Stop the engine. Pull the wire
off
the spark plug.
2.
Remove the cap from the fuel tank and use a
pump-type syphon to drain the fuel into a clean
gas can.
NOTE:
This is the only procedure recommended
for draining fuel.
